Graeme Souness believes there must be some kind of “issue” with Luke Shaw at Manchester United under Jose Mourinho this season.
The left-back has struggled to hold down a regular spot in the Manchester United first team this season and Mourinho recently claimed that the defender is a long way behind some of his team-mates in terms of focus and commitment.
Shaw missed most of last season after suffering a broken leg at the start of the campaign but is now believed to be fully fit as he bids to break back into the first team at Old Trafford.
Liverpool legend Souness admits that he has been surprised by Shaw’s apparent struggle to win over Mourinho at Old Trafford and reckons that there must be something going on behind the scenes at the club.
Speaking on Sky Sports News HQ on Monday morning, Souness said: “Prior to Luke Shaw breaking his leg that night in Holland, I thought he had turned a corner and grasped what being at a big football club is all about and I thought he was destined to be a top player for United and England.
“Jose’s an experienced manager and he knows what he wants from him. He’s working with him every single day.
“I would have thought the boy’s attitude has to be right – he’s a baby, he’s still learning the game at one of the biggest clubs in the world.
“You’d have thought he’d be bang at it when he turns up to training. There’s obviously something the manager is not happy with and you have to listen to Jose. There seems to be an issue.”
